Press trailer for a TV programme tomorrow Monday, 8 pm Channel 4:
Lost Worlds: According to geologist and space scientist Dr. Farouk El
Baz the western Sahara Desert was once a lush hospitable Eden, peopled
by civilised and ingenious farmers, artists and sundial makers.
Megalithic structures marked their leaders' passing - a tradition
continued when their descendants resettled along the banks of the Nile,
while further inspiration was taken from conical land formations. And
hence, we have the pyramids - "Structures that lead to the heavens".
